Services Offered by Gutter Guard Companies

Many of the above providers offer a full range of services beyond gutter guards. These often include gutter cleaning and repairs, covered by a comprehensive warranty.

Gutter Guard Installation

Most gutter guards require professional installation, but there are some Amazon gutter guard options which feature easy DIY installation. Gutter guards such as LeafGuard or LeafFilter provide installation services. Stainless steel and aluminum micro-mesh gutter guards are quality options for new gutter systems. Other types include reverse-curve gutter guards or PVC screens. Warranty options and gutter protection vary based on the type of guard you choose.

Gutter Installation

Many gutter guard professionals offer full gutter system replacement. This is especially true with seamless products such as LeafGuard's, where the mesh is attached to the gutters themselves. Each piece is measured and custom-cut on-site. Comprehensive gutter installation includes end caps, hangers, downspouts, and other components in one package. Gutter companies usually won't force you to get professional installation with your new gutters. However, if you have a multi-story home, we recommend it so your system can work to its full potential.

Gutter Repair

Debris buildup over time can cause leaks, clogs, and standing water damage. During the estimate process, ask about the company’s repair policy. Some providers will only repair systems they installed themselves.

Gutter Cleaning

Most Altoona residents dislike cleaning their home's gutters, but it's still vital to do it at least twice a year. When small particles, leaves, shingle grit, or pine needles build up, the risk of clogs and water damage increases. This is especially the case if you have a gently sloping roof. Ask your gutter company about cleaning packages.

Warranties

Gutter guard providers typically offer warranty coverage. Warranties will vary from provider to provider, but they could cover materials, labor, or both. Material warranties typically last longer, sometimes for the lifetime of the product. Installer warranties can include maintenance over a set period of time, typically 10–15 years.

Factors To Consider When Choosing a Gutter Guard Company

Whether you're scheduling a downspout repair or replacing your gutters with a seamless system, it's crucial to pre-screen each company on your shortlist. Look over the points below and ask any questions you have.

  • Cost: Request quotes from multiple different contractors so you can compare prices. Some companies will quote package deals for comprehensive gutter installation, while others charge individually for gutter guard installation, fascia board replacement, and gutter cleaning.
  • Expertise: Gutter companies have different expertise levels based on their experience and training. Look on each company's website for the services the team offers, and find a provider that offers what services you need.
  • Guarantees: Downpours in the summer and ice dams in the winter can wear on your gutter system over time. Many top providers offer warranty plans that extend for 10 years or longer. If you live in an area with a harsher climate, look for a warranty that thoroughly covers your gutters and gutter guards.
  • Licensing: Installers must follow state workers' comp laws to protect their crews. Pennsylvania or Altoona might also require gutter companies to carry a trade license and liability insurance. Call your local government to learn more about specific requirements and confirm a company has the proper licensing before signing a contract.
  • Reputation and reviews: Customer reviews are your most valuable resource when evaluating a home service company. Yelp, Google Reviews, Better Business Bureau, Trustpilot, and social media are excellent sources to consult.

How Much Do Gutter Guards Cost?

The cost for new gutter guard installation is typically $389 to $3,437. The cost to install gutter guards might be expensive up front for some homeowners. However, slowing water damage to your fascia, roof, and foundation will lower long-term maintenance costs. Factors such as gutter length and width, accessibility, time of year, and home size impact the total pricing.

This table has the average per-foot prices for the most popular gutter guard types in Altoona. To use the table, determine what type of gutter guard you need. Then, multiply the corresponding cost per foot by your gutter system's total length. Don't include downspouts in your measurement.

MaterialCost per foot
Aluminum mesh$4
Brush$4
Foam$2
Plastic mesh$4
Reverse-curve$3
Stainless steel micro-mesh$5

Frequently Asked Questions About Gutter Guards in Altoona

Should I use gutter guards for a rain collection system?

Property owners should install gutter guards on their rain collection systems, particularly if their part of Pennsylvania receives a lot of rain, or they have trees hanging over their roofs. The gutter guards help prevent debris such as pine needles, leaves, and pollen from getting into the gutters. This helps halt blockages that could obstruct the rain collection system.

Should I install my own gutter guards?

If you have a single-story home that is on the smaller side with an easily accessible roof, you might be able to install gutter guards yourself. You can purchase DIY gutter filters and guards online or from neighborhood hardware stores.

Can gutter guards block all sizes of debris?

The gutter guard type determines its effectiveness. Micro-mesh guards filter almost all debris, including shingle grit. This makes them great for small debris. However, they are often the most expensive option, at around $5.01 per foot.

What are some issues I may run into with my gutter guards?

A regular issue with gutter guards is moss and algae accumulation from debris gathering on top of the screens. Guards decrease but don't eliminate cleaning needs. Poorly made gutter guards can crack during the winter, necessitating replacement or frequent maintenance.

Does the size of my gutters affect the cost of gutter guards?

Yes, gutter size can influence the cost of gutter guards. The length and width both affect the price. Gutters that are six or seven inches are oversized, while five-inch-wide gutters are the norm. Guards for wider gutters are more expensive compared to standard guards.
